10 Facts About David Paisley

1.

David Paisley was born on 2 February 1979 and is a Scottish actor, domestic violence and LGBTQIA+ rights campaigner, known for roles as midwife Ben Saunders in Holby City, Ryan Taylor in Tinsel Town and Rory Murdoch in River City.

2.

At 15 years of age, David Paisley went to an LGBT group where he eventually met his first partner.

4.

In 2008, David Paisley starred in the short film Sweat, which was screened at the London Lesbian and Gay Film Festival, and selected for screening at NewFest in New York, June 2008.

5.

David Paisley completed filming on his regular role as Rory Murdoch on BBC Scotland's River City, the son of gangster Lenny Murdoch and departed the show in 2009.

6.

David Paisley starred as Rick in the 2010 horror film Unhappy Birthday.

8.

In March 2021, David Paisley was nominated for '"Awesome" Ally of the Year' by Diva magazine.

9.

In May 2021, David Paisley was nominated for '"Celebrity" of the Year' at the National Diversity Awards.

10.

David Paisley declared in August 2021 that he would move from Scotland as he "no longer feels safe" after being doxed.
